Publisher's Synopsis

Dani will not allow The Grinch to hide from Christmas. She will cure Hunter of his nasty mood, even if it kills her. But who will save her from his passionate kisses. War hero, Hunter Armstrong, has seen enough devastation to last a lifetime. At the end of his latest Army term, he accepted his discharge papers and never looked back. His uncle's home is tucked away in the majestic mountains, a perfect place for him to hide from Christmas and his own memories. But he can't hide from the delectable Dani. The last thing he needs is a female in his life. But this one has the face of an angel and eyes you could drown in. Dani Wimer left the Colorado Mountains and relocated in the bright lights of New York City. Every December she returns to the village of Wyattsville. When a hunky military guy enters her aunt's shop, he seems lost and angry. His scowl is intimidating, but that doesn't bother the spunky girl who celebrates the holidays like it's Christmas every day. She decides to put a smile on his Grinch face and ends up losing her heart in a passionate whirlwind.
